崗位要求:
1.本科以上學(xué)歷,有逆變器系統(tǒng)(光伏/儲(chǔ)能/電動(dòng)汽車)開發(fā)經(jīng)驗(yàn),熟悉IGBT驅(qū)動(dòng)邏輯或MPPT算法。熟悉ADBMS1818的ADC模式配置(7 kHz/22 kHz)、電壓計(jì)算(16位LSB=100 μV)及寄存器操作(如CFGRA配置)。
2. 具備isoSPI菊花鏈開發(fā)經(jīng)驗(yàn),解決級(jí)聯(lián)通信延遲(N×tWAKE)與數(shù)據(jù)錯(cuò)位問題。
3. 掌握被動(dòng)均衡策略優(yōu)化,包括PWM占空比動(dòng)態(tài)調(diào)整、MUTE/UNMUTE狀態(tài)切換。
4.精通STM32 HAL庫(kù)開發(fā),具備SPI、CAN、定時(shí)器、DMA等外設(shè)驅(qū)動(dòng)開發(fā)經(jīng)驗(yàn)。
5.熟悉FreeRTOS/uCOS等實(shí)時(shí)操作系統(tǒng),實(shí)現(xiàn)多任務(wù)優(yōu)先級(jí)管理。
6.掌握低功耗設(shè)計(jì)(如STM32 STOP模式與ADBMS1818休眠模式協(xié)同)。
7.理解高壓BMS與逆變器的交互邏輯(如SOC-充放電功率映射、故障聯(lián)鎖)。
8.熟悉EMC設(shè)計(jì)原則,抑制高壓環(huán)境對(duì)STM32及ADBMS1818的噪聲干擾。
崗位職責(zé):
1.基于ADI ADBMS1818芯片開發(fā)電池管理系統(tǒng)軟件,實(shí)現(xiàn)18通道高精度電壓/溫度采集、被動(dòng)均衡控制、故障診斷(OV/UV/開路檢測(cè))。
2.設(shè)計(jì)STM32主控芯片與ADBMS1818的通信協(xié)議(SPI/isoSPI),處理多芯片級(jí)聯(lián)數(shù)據(jù)同步與校驗(yàn)(CRC)。
3.開發(fā)與逆變器協(xié)同的控制邏輯,如SOC估算、充放電功率限制、熱管理聯(lián)動(dòng)。
4. 在STM32平臺(tái)實(shí)現(xiàn)RTOS任務(wù)調(diào)度,集成ADBMS1818驅(qū)動(dòng)、均衡算法、通信協(xié)議棧(CAN/CAN FD)。
5.優(yōu)化系統(tǒng)實(shí)時(shí)性,確保ADBMS1818采樣周期(≤290 μs)與逆變器PWM控制時(shí)序匹配。
6. 遵循ISO 26262或IEC 61508標(biāo)準(zhǔn),設(shè)計(jì)冗余校驗(yàn)機(jī)制(如ADBMS1818冗余濾波器狀態(tài)監(jiān)控)。
7.實(shí)現(xiàn)系統(tǒng)級(jí)故障恢復(fù)策略,包括看門狗喚醒、休眠模式切換、通信中斷重連。